Ingredients
- 1/2 cup, peeled and diced cucumber
- 1/2 cup coconut water
- 1/4, juiced lime
- 5 leaves fresh mint
- pinch sea salt
Instructions
- Step 1: Place diced cucumber in a blender and add coconut water. Blend on low for 30 seconds until mostly smooth with small cucumber bits remaining.
- Step 2: Strain the mixture through a fine-mesh sieve into a glass, pressing gently with a spoon to extract all liquid while leaving pulp behind.
- Step 3: Stir in lime juice, mint leaves, and a pinch of sea salt until well combined. Taste and adjust salt if needed—should have a light, refreshing brininess. Serve chilled over ice for immediate hydration.
